    tree-optimization/104263 - avoid retaining abnormal edges for non-call/goto
stmts

    This removes a premature optimization from
    gimple_purge_dead_abnormal_call_edges which, after eliding the
    last setjmp (or computed goto) statement from a function and
    thus clearing cfun->calls_setjmp, leaves us with the abnormal
    edges from other calls that are elided for example via inlining
    or DCE.  That's a CFG / IL combination that should be impossible
    (not addressing the fact that with cfun->calls_setjmp and
    cfun->has_nonlocal_label cleared we should not have any abnormal
    edge at all).

    For the testcase in the PR this means that IPA inlining will
    remove the abormal edges from the block after inlining the call
    the edge was coming from.
